ASUS ProArt StudioBook 16 vs ASUS ROG Zephyrus G14 (2023)
The Verdict
Both laptops serve distinct professional niches with meaningful tradeoffs. ASUS ProArt StudioBook 16 excels for content creators needing color accuracy, featuring a 3.2K OLED display calibrated to 550 nits with 120Hz refresh, paired with Intel's 24-core i9-14900HX and 32GB DDR5 RAM. Its larger 16-inch screen and superior port selection including two Thunderbolt 3 connections justify the premium for video/photo workflows. ROG Zephyrus G14 targets portable gaming and light creative work, offering exceptional portability at 1.72kg with a brighter 165Hz Mini-LED display (1100 nits) and RTX 4060 GPU. Battery life reaches 10 hours versus ProArt's 8 hours, though RAM maxes at 32GB. At $900 less, the Zephyrus represents better value for students and mobile professionals, but ProArt's professional-grade display and processing power make it the stronger choice for serious content creation demanding color precision and CPU-intensive tasks.

Pros & Cons
ASUS ProArt StudioBook 16
Pros
- Factory-calibrated 3.2K OLED display with Pantone validation
- RTX 4070 handles GPU-intensive creative workloads
- ASUS Dial rotary knob for creative app control
- Full port selection including SD card and Thunderbolt
- Windows 11 Pro with professional software bundles
Cons
- High price targets a narrow professional audience
- Heavy at 1.85 kg despite sleek appearance
- Battery life drops under sustained GPU use
- Thunderbolt ports share bandwidth with USB-A
- Runs warm under sustained i9 load
ASUS ROG Zephyrus G14 (2023)
Pros
- Mini-LED display with 1100-nit HDR brightness is stunning for gaming
- 165Hz refresh rate with QHD+ resolution for sharp, smooth gameplay
- RTX 4060 handles most modern games at high settings
- Compact 14-inch form factor is portable for a gaming laptop
- Large 76 Wh battery provides good endurance for light use
Cons
- Fan noise is significant under heavy gaming loads
- No webcam or very basic webcam depending on configuration
- 1.72 kg is heavy for a 14-inch ultraportable
- No Thunderbolt — USB-C ports are USB 3.2 only
- RTX 4060 is limited to 8 GB VRAM for future-proofing
